## Configuration

Hulkdiff reads settings from .env at launch. Plugin authors mostly care about HULKDIFF_CHUNK_MB (default 64) and HULKDIFF_PLUGIN_DIR. Plugins that publish annotations to the shared Fernvale render cache need one additional credential; without it, annotation pushes are dropped silently. Copy .env.example, set your chunk size, then add the following line to the file.

sealed setting: ARCHIVE_KEY3=bd6

# Break-Glass Access — Wrenhall Audio Guide

If the Wrenhall museum audio-guide backend locks out all admins, use break-glass. Only during a declared incident. Notify the on-call lead first; every use is audited and the credential rotates afterward. Steps: open the sealed console, select emergency unlock, confirm the incident number. When prompted, enter the recovery passphrase that appears below.

recovery phrase for bahaf-yahip: ulaion-istys-praok-ulaiel-quenix-holox-ulaox-praox-quenix-eliius-sileth-sorax-soriel-holax

### Runbook: Fleet Fuel-Usage Report (Haulmetric)

Quick context for the security review: the weekly fuel-usage report pulls telemetry from the Haulmetric collector, aggregates per-vehicle consumption, and drops a CSV into the ops bucket every Monday. Nothing exotic — one read-only call, one write. The reporting job runs under its own service identity, scoped to telemetry reads only, so even if it leaks it can't touch dispatch data. It authenticates to the internal telemetry API with the key below.

gateway credential: vxb3-p91

**Action item (PM-0417): TidyBranch bot deleted active branches**

Owner: support rotation. The TidyBranch cleanup bot at Quellhaven treats any branch without a push in 30 days as stale, including branches with open reviews. Until the fix lands, support should pause the bot before the weekly sweep and restore any wrongly deleted branches from the reflog mirror. Do not re-enable without checking the exclusion list. Restore steps, pause commands, and the exclusion list live on the internal page below.

runbook for yadup-fahif: https://jira.qorvelcorp.internal/spaces/spaces/spaces/b46212397071